在 Windows 上管理用于 Web 浏览、播放视频或其他任务的首选默认应用程序可能很困难,尤其是当 Windows 本身不断重置您的选项时。这在未来可能不那么成问题了。
Windows 应用程序可以通过多种方式将自己设置为某些链接或文件的默认应用程序,并将自身添加到任务栏。该过程可能会令人困惑,尤其是当某些应用程序在您不知情的情况下尝试将自己设置为默认值时,以及当 Windows 倾向于在更新后重置默认值时。Windows 还会覆盖某些 Web 操作以始终在 Microsoft Edge 中打开(例如单击任务栏 Web 搜索中的链接),而不是当前的默认 Web 浏览器。
微软承诺在一篇新的博客文章中修复默认应用程序的一些令人困惑的行为。该公司表示,“我们希望确保人们能够控制固定到桌面,开始菜单和任务栏的内容,并能够通过一致,清晰和值得信赖的Windows提供系统对话框和设置来控制其默认应用程序,例如默认浏览器。
微软正在为应用程序开发一个新的深层链接URI,将人们直接带到Windows 11中的定义应用程序设置页面。例如,如果 Firefox 要求成为默认的 Web 浏览器并且您接受,则浏览器可以将您带到“设置”页面,在该页面可以更改默认浏览器。Windows 11 还允许应用使用新的 API 将主要或辅助磁贴固定到任务栏,该 API 将显示带有“接受”或“拒绝”按钮的警告。
Windows团队计划“采取措施减少对用户选择的未经请求的修改[...]今年晚些时候,应用程序开发人员有时间整合这些新的最佳实践。这听起来像是意味着Windows 11最终将阻止应用程序通过现有方法更改默认设置,一旦新的API可用并且应用程序已经采用了它们,但计划仍然可能在那里改变。微软还承诺,一旦新的固定和默认功能可用,就会将Edge切换到它们。
微软似乎正在使默认应用程序和任务栏引脚更像Android和iPhone设备上的等效应用程序,其中应用程序无法在不询问的情况下静默更改您的设置。例如,如果某个应用程序希望成为Android或iPhone上的默认浏览器,则它只能在系统设置应用程序中打开页面,以便您自己进行更改。
新功能将“在未来几个月内”在Windows Insider Dev Channel中进行测试。
以上是Windows 11 将让您更好地控制默认应用程序的详细内容。更多信息请关注PHP中文网其他相关文章!